COMMUTATIVE PROPERTY

Commutative Property

a + b = b + a

(a)(b) = (b)(a)

Order doesn’t matter

Commutative Property

Order doesn’t matter

2 + 3 = 3 + 214 + 5 = 5 + 14

2(4) = 4(2)2 x 27 = 27 x 2

ADDITIVE IDENTITY PROPERTY

5 + 0 = 5

4 + 0 = 4

30 + 0 = 30

0.5 + 0 =

____0.5

If you add zero to any

number,the number

keeps its identity –

It stays the same!

MULTIPLICATIVE IDENTITY PROPERTY

15 x 1 = 15

34 x 1 = 34

9 x 1 = 9

101 x 1 =

101

If you

multiply a

number by 1,

the number

keeps its

identity --- It

stays the

SAME!

MULTIPLICATIVE PROPERTY OF ZERO

The product of any

number and zero is

zero!

a x 0 = 0

5 x 0 = 0
